
Oracle と Perl の接続で悩んでいます。
申し訳ありませんが何方かご教授下さい。
OS:Red Hat Enterprise Linux ES release 4
Perl:perl v5.8.5
DB:oracle-xe-univ-10.2.0.1-1.0.i386
ドライバーは以下をインストールしてあります。
perl-DBD-Pg-1.31-6
perl-DBD-MySQL-2.9004-3.1
perl-DBI-1.40-8
以下もインストールしてみましたが駄目でした
# rpm -ivh oracle-instantclient12.1-basic-12.1.0.1.0-1.i386.rpm
# rpm -ivh oracle-instantclient12.1-devel-12.1.0.1.0-1.i386.rpm
# rpm -ivh oracle-instantclient12.1-sqlplus-12.1.0.1.0-1.i386.rpm
環境変数の設定(.bash_profileに以下を設定)
. /usr/lib/oracle/xe/app/oracle/product/10.2.0/server/bin/oracle_env.sh
Perlでサンプルプログラムを作成して、他の同等のサーバでは正常に動作確認した
プログラムを、このサーバで実行すると以下の様なエラーが出ます。
[oracle@IJYOU]$ perl test_db.pl
install_driver(Oracle) failed: Can't locate DBD/Oracle.pm in @INC (@INC contains: /usr/lib/perl5/5.8.5/i386-linux-thread-multi /usr/lib/perl5/5.8.5 /usr/lib/perl5/site_perl/5.8.5/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.4/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.3/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.2/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.1/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.0/i386-linux-thread-multi /usr/lib/perl5/site_perl/5.8.5 /usr/lib/perl5/site_perl/5.8.4 /usr/lib/perl5/site_perl/5.8.3 /usr/lib/perl5/site_perl/5.8.2 /usr/lib/perl5/site_perl/5.8.1 /usr/lib/perl5/site_perl/5.8.0 /usr/lib/perl5/site_perl /usr/lib/perl5/vendor_perl/5.8.5/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.4/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.3/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.2/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.1/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.0/i386-linux-thread-multi /usr/lib/perl5/vendor_perl/5.8.5 /usr/lib/perl5/vendor_perl/5.8.4 /usr/lib/perl5/vendor_perl/5.8.3 /usr/lib/perl5/vendor_perl/5.8.2 /usr/lib/perl5/vendor_perl/5.8.1 /usr/lib/perl5/vendor_perl/5.8.0 /usr/lib/perl5/vendor_perl .) at (eval 1) line 3.
Perhaps the DBD::Oracle perl module hasn't been fully installed,
or perhaps the capitalisation of 'Oracle' isn't right.
Available drivers: ExampleP, Pg, Proxy, mysql.
at /home/oracle/test2_setting.pl line 18
どうか何方かお願いします。
A 回答 (1件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
エラーのとおりです。
Oracleに接続するには、DBD-oracleが必要です。http://search.cpan.org/~pythian/DBD-Oracle-1.74/ …
perl-DBD-Pg-1.31-6 <<PostgreSQL用ドライバ
perl-DBD-MySQL-2.9004-3.1 <<MySQL用ドライバ
perl-DBI-1.40-8 <<1DB毎の差分を吸収するためのインターフェース
Oracle用のドライバはインストールされていないようです。
ご回答頂き誠にありがとう御座いました。
DBD-Oracle-1.74.tar.gz
perl-DBD-Oracle-1.19-1.el4.i386.rpm
等をインストールしようとしましたがエラーになってしまい
インストール出来ませんでしたが
cpan
でインストールしたら成功してOracle-Perlの接続も出来るようになりました。
返事が遅れて申し訳ありませんでした。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- その他(プログラミング・Web制作) python 2 2022/12/23 09:06
- Perl Windows10においての『Perl』のプログラムについて 1 2022/05/09 16:04
- Perl Perl の外部モジュールの利用方法 3 2022/07/10 18:34
- Perl perlをバージョンアップしたら、今まで正常に動いていたプログラムが、エラーになってしまった 3 2022/10/05 15:44
- CGI 古ーくからフリーのtree.cgi掲示板を利用させてもらって来ましたが、最新でなにか復活できないか? 2 2023/04/07 10:43
- Perl perlでリテラル値はメモリにどのように格納されているか? 1 2023/01/15 20:45
- CGI -T(汚染モード)でメールが送れません 1 2022/06/12 14:11
- JavaScript JAVASCRIPT 2 2022/04/15 15:10
- Perl #!/usr/bin/perlで書きだしたCGIをサーバーにアップしていますが反応しません 4 2023/08/22 23:29
- Perl Perlのエラーについてご教授ください。初心者です。 CGIを別サーバに移したところ、Perlのバー 5 2023/05/31 10:48
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Oracle-Perlの接続
-
windows版postgresql 異なるバ...
-
postgresqlの接続ポート5432か...
-
postgresqlでのトランザクショ...
-
Universalインストーラが勝手に...
-
postgresにクライアントpcか...
-
Oracle9iを再インストールす...
-
検索で濁点や半濁点をヒットさ...
-
アンインストール時がうまくい...
-
odbc接続処理が遅い
-
booleanデータのcsv出力形式
-
psql 使用時に自動 commit を無...
-
postgresqlの国際化言語のサポ...
-
Npgsql.dllをバージョン指定で...
-
accessのレコードデータをPostg...
-
PostgreSQLでのスーパーユーザ削除
-
Cプログラミング内でのPostgre...
-
ODBCタイムアウトエラー
-
Crystal Report for VB
-
PostgreSQL14.6のSSL対応について
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
Oracle-Perlの接続
-
PostgresSQLの環境設定について...
-
pg_connect をインストールし...
-
Windows版でPL/Perlが使いたい...
-
Pgモジュール
-
postgresqlの接続ポート5432か...
-
windows版postgresql 異なるバ...
-
postgresqlでのトランザクショ...
-
PostgreSQL14.6のSSL対応について
-
PostgreSQLで"pg_dumpall -f da...
-
PostgresqlをインストールするP...
-
Windows10がインストールできま...
-
大至急!mdfファイルの中身を見...
-
odbc接続処理が遅い
-
PostgreSQLの標準文字コードをS...
-
MySQLとPostgresの同時使用
-
Access フォーム「使用可能」...
-
postegresSQLのパスワード
-
PuTTyにログインまでは出来たの...
-
vbsでからプログラムを、オプシ...
おすすめ情報